Energy rating

Energy Performance

The apartment is rated G according to the DPE, indicating excessive energy consumption. The estimated annual energy cost could exceed €2,000 (estimate based on industry averages for properties rated G). According to the Climate and Resilience Law, properties rated G will no longer be able to be rented from 2025, which could pose a problem for a rental investor.

To improve the energy class, renovation work would be necessary, with an estimated cost between €15,000 and €30,000 (indicative range based on current professional scales). Assistance such as MaPrimeRénov' could be mobilized to reduce this cost, with amounts reaching up to €7,000 depending on the work carried out.

Risks and constraints

Natural and Regulatory Risks

The property is located in an area with a low flood risk, according to Géorisques data. However, it is important to check for any easements that could affect the property. Regarding the PLU, the neighborhood is subject to strict construction and renovation rules, which may influence future plans to modify the apartment.

Concerning rent regulation, the 9th arrondissement is subject to rent control, with a maximum rent of €30 per m² for old housing (Source: Prefecture of Paris, 2023). This could limit the rental potential of the apartment if renovation work is not carried out to improve the energy class.
